Re: WiX FAQ
От: ConstB  
Дата: 04.09.07 19:18
Оценка: 11 (1)
Здравствуйте, Никита А. Зимин (перевод), Вы писали:

НАЗ>Статья:

НАЗ>WiX FAQ
Автор(ы): Luke Stevens
Дата: 04.10.2006
За основу документа был взят WiX FAQ от Люка Стивенса (Luke Stevens). При переводе акцент был сделан НЕ на точности передачи авторского стиля, а на смысле. Ряд вопросов пришлось обновить и дополнить. Кроме того, был добавлен новый раздел «Локализация».


НАЗ>Авторы:

НАЗ> Никита А. Зимин (перевод)

НАЗ>Аннотация:

НАЗ>Windows Installer XML(WiX) — это набор инструментов с открытым исходным кодом, позволяющих собирать из XML-описаний пакеты формата Windows Installer.
НАЗ>За основу документа был взят WiX FAQ от Люка Стивенса (Luke Stevens). При переводе акцент был сделан НЕ на точности передачи авторского стиля, а на смысле. Ряд вопросов пришлось обновить и дополнить. Кроме того, был добавлен новый раздел ''Локализация''.

из своего опыта работы с WiX хочу обратить внимание на то, что использование .ico в качестве ARPPRODUCTICON — категорически неудачная идея. если в системе пользователя установлена программа, которая зарегистрировала расширение .ico на себя, будет отображаться иконка этой программы, а не ваша. я эту проблему решаю созданием маленького ничего-не-делающего exe-шника, в который уже добавляю нужную иконку. судя по всему, коммерческие инсталл-герераторы типа wise и install shield делают ещё проще — используют в ARPPRODUCTICON основной exe-шник приложения.

также авторы категорически не рекомендуют использовать Advertise="yes" при установке COM-компонентов. и советуют игнорировать соответствующий ICE, возникающий если регистрировать их без Advertise.

это главное, но по-моему не помешал бы ещё раздел (или отдельная статья?) про external UI. в конце концов в микрософте им пользуется очень часто, да и упрощается установка prerequisities — она просто становится частью external UI...
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.